Frequently Asked Questions about Sandy Apartments with Hardwood Floors

What is the Cheapest Hardwood Floors apartment in Sandy?

Currently the most affordable Apartment in Sandy with Hardwood Floors is at Seven Skies Apartments listed at $1,235.

How much is the average rent for Sandy Apartments with Hardwood Floors?

The average rent for a Apartment in Sandy with Hardwood Floors is $2,384.

What is the largest Sandy Apartment for rent with Hardwood Floors?

Today's Apartment with Hardwood Floors and the most square footage in Sandy is a 2,676 square feet unit starting from $2,926 at The Wheeler.

What is the average size for Sandy Apartments for rent with Hardwood Floors?

The average size for a rental with Hardwood Floors in Sandy is currently at 1,005 sq ft.
